This review explores AI and machine learning in cephalometric analysis, focusing on automation, diagnostic accuracy, and treatment optimization.A PRISMA-ScR-based literature search (2017-2024) across multiple databases identified relevant studies. Thirteen of 174 articles met inclusion criteria, comprising various study types. Most confirmed AI's reliability in cephalometric analysis.AI and machine learning enhance cephalometric analysis by improving accuracy and efficiency, benefiting orthodontic care.
